I am SSgt Joel Weber. I am currently the Guard Chief at Marine Corps Security Force Company. I am not sure what year this Company changed from Marine Barracks to this current Security Force Company. The Marines are alive and well and acting like Marines. Although, this place has changed from a 400 man Barracks to a 50 man Company, we are carrying on the tradition of the Polar Bear. We still do the Polar Bear Plunges and still run on the "shortest" and "longest" day of the year. Semper Fi to all the Marines who came before and to all the Marines who carry on.
